A K-12 school in Hayward, CA is seeking a dedicated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) to join on a contract basis for the current school year (CSY), with an ASAP start date. This position offers the opportunity to provide critical speech and language support to students, fostering their communication skills and academic success in a dynamic educational environment.

Key qualifications include:

  • Certification as a Speech-Language Pathologist with a Certificate of Clinical Competence (SLP-CCC), Clinical Fellowship Year status (SLP-CFY), or valid School SLP credential
  • Experience working with K-12 students in educational settings preferred
  • Ability to assess, diagnose, and provide individualized therapy plans for speech and language disorders
  • Strong collaboration skills to work effectively with teachers, parents, and other staff

Responsibilities for this role include:

  • Conduct comprehensive speech and language evaluations for a diverse student population
  • Develop and implement treatment plans designed to meet individualized education program (IEP) goals
  • Monitor student progress and adjust therapy as needed to ensure ongoing development
  • Maintain accurate documentation and participate in IEP meetings and interdisciplinary team discussions
  • Provide support and guidance to students and their families regarding communication strategies
